Local Cub Scouts held the both
the local and district Pinewood
Derby contest at the Heppner
Elks Club this month.
Winners of the local Bears1
contest, held April 6, were Mikel
Britt, first place, Riley Wight,
second, and Matt Kenny, third.
Other. Bears participating were
Cb^stQBber Rayburn, Michael
Merrill, Robert Worden, James
VanLiew and Dan Basile.
The first three finishers, Mikel
Britt, Riley Wight and Matt
Kenny, went on to the district
contest held April 19. Mikel also
took first in district and Riley,
third.
For the Tiger Cubs’ local
contest, Braden Britt finished
first, with Luke Basile also
participating.
Cub Scouts from Hermiston,
Pendleton, Pilot Rock,. Echo and
Boardman participated,tin the
derbies. All participants in the
contests received ribbons and
those who placed received
awards.
St. Patrick's Senior Center
_______ Bulletin Board_______
There were 75 in attendance at the senior dinner April 16 and
nine meals were home delivered. Members of the Episcopal
Church served.
The menu for the birthday dinner April 30 will be breakfast
casserole, potato patties, peaches, biscuits and orange juice.
Members of the First Christian Church will serve.
Thursday, April 17, at 5:30 a.m., 10 sleepy seniors got on the
senior bus and headed for Portland. They joined the Boardman
bus at Boardman and the two busses traveled together to the Expo
Center to view the Smithsonian exhibition. It is fabulous, and we
were very fortunate to be able to see it. There was too big a crowd
and too little time, but it was well worth the trip.
Friday afternoon there were two tables of pinochle played.
Sunday four people watched the movie, "Folks".
The church appreciation dinner is Thursday evening, April 24, at
6 p.m.. A good turn out is anticipated. The Seniors appreciate all
those who have so generously give their time to serve and clean up
at the senior dinners.
The bus leaves for the trip to the Hermiston Meal Site Thursday
at 10:30 a.m. The bus will travel to Spray at 10 a.m. Thursday,
May 8. Sign up sheets are in the Senior Center office.
Other dates to remember are as follows: Tuesday, exercise, 10
a.m.; Wed., blood pressures taken, 11 a.m., senior meal, noon;
Friday, cards, 2 p.m.; Sunday, movie, 7 p.m.
